Physics behind Modern Technologies

Abstract

This course belongs to MAS SHE programme for physics. Based on the example of solar cells various concepts of physics are discussed, which are necessary to understand the functioning of solar cells.

Objective

The goal of this course is the discussion of important physics concepts in the context of a modern technology. Questions which may arise in the high school teaching are addressed. This course shall also be a basis to break complex physics in a correct way down to an elementary level.

Content

This course deals with the following points in connection with the principle of solar cells as an example of modern technologies: - elementary discussion of electronic properties of semiconductors - elementary discussion of pn-junctions and their applications, in particular, in the structure of solar cells - introduction to the classical understanding of light (from ray optics to light as an electromagnetic wave) - light in the context of quantum mechanics (Planck, Einstein, quantum transitions) - solid state physics aspects of solar cells (band theory, semiconductors, ...) - physics of global warming (radiation law and green house effect) In all chapters connections to well-known technological applications will be drawn.
